A beach at the southernmost point of the San Onofre State Beach in an area known by surfers unofficially as “Trail 7” or “Nude Beach,” has long been the haven for naturalists seeking sun, surf and freedom. But thanks to a ruling by a panel of justices at the 4th District Court of Appeal, those “naturalists” can no longer prance about unencumbered by clothing. The panel ruled last Thursday that an unofficial policy drafted 20 years ago called the Cahill Policy was invalid and therefore “clothing optional” would no longer be tolerated at the beach.
The ruling overturns an Orange County Superior Court judge’s decision in August 2008 in which the Cahill Policy allowing clothing optional bathing (written in 1979 by former Director of California Department of Parks and Recreation Russell W. Cahill) was found to be valid. At that time, State Parks officials had hoped to shut down the nude bathing, but judge Sheila Fell’s decision found that park officials improperly imposed a ban without first gaining public input. Park officials at the time said that they were acting on increasing complaints about the nudity at the beach. Trail 6 at the popular camping grounds has the largest parking lot and therefore the most human traffic, and is popular with families, surfers and dog owners who are allowed to keep dogs on leash.
Allen Baylis, a lawyer who also is on the board of the Naturist Action Committee and President of the Friends of San Onfore Beach—an organization that was formed in 1995, wrote in May 21, 2008 that “Friends of San Onofre Beach has always promoted adherence to standard clothing optional beach etiquette and denounced the lewd conduct on the beach.” His letter was in direct response to charges by Sector Superintendent Rich Haydon, who told Baylis that the justification for Haydon’s desire to revoke the Cahill Policy was due to an “escalating” number of incidents of lewd conduct.
Baylis told the Orange County Register that the Naturist Action Committee likely will appeal to the California Supreme Court.
